public static interface XMLSignature.SignatureValue extends XMLStructure
SignatureValue element as
defined in the
W3C Recommendation for XML-Signature Syntax and Processing.
The XML Schema Definition is defined as:
<element name="SignatureValue" type="ds:SignatureValueType"/>
<complexType name="SignatureValueType">
<simpleContent>
<extension base="base64Binary">
<attribute name="Id" type="ID" use="optional"/>
</extension>
</simpleContent>
</complexType>
| Modifier and Type | Method and Description |
|---|---|
String |
getId()
Returns the optional
Id attribute of this
SignatureValue, which permits this element to be
referenced from elsewhere. |
byte[] |
getValue()
Returns the signature value of this
SignatureValue. |
boolean |
validate(XMLValidateContext validateContext)
Validates the signature value.
